Force and energy
(4) In a galvanic battery, the source of electricity is chemical action;
but what is chemical action? Simply an exchange of the constituents of
molecules--a change which involves exchange of energy. Molecules capable
of doing chemical work are loaded with energy. The chemical products of
battery action are molecules of different constitution, with smaller
amounts of energy as measured in calorics or heat units. If the results
of the chemical reaction be prevented from escaping, by confining them
to the cell itself, the whole energy appears as heat and raises the
temperature of the cell. If a so-called circuit be provided, the energy
is distributed through it, and less heat is spent in the cell, but
whether it be in one place or another, the mass of matter involved is
not changed, and the variable factor is the motion, the same as in the
other cases. The mechanical conceptions appropriate are the
transformation of one kind of motion into another kind by the mechanical
conditions provided.

(5) Physiological antecedents of electricity are exemplified by the
structure and mode of operation of certain muscles (Fig. 9, _a_) in the
torpedo and other electrical animals. The mechanical contraction of them
results in an electrical excitation, and, if a proper circuit be
provided, in an electric current. The energy of a muscle is derived from
food, which is itself but a molecular compound loaded with energy of a
kind available for muscular transformation. Bread-and-butter has more
available energy, pound for pound, than has coal, and can be substituted
for coal for running an engine. It is not used, because it costs so much
more. There is nothing different, so far as the factors of energy go,
between the food of an animal and the food of an engine. What becomes of
the energy depends upon the kind of structure it acts on. It may be
changed into translatory, and the whole body moves in one direction; or
into molecular, and then appears as heat or electrical energy.
If one confines his attention to the only variable factor in the energy
in all these cases, and traces out in each just what happens, he will
have only motions of one sort or another, at one rate or another, and
there is nothing mysterious which enters into the processes.
